Is college education a ticket towards prosperity and job security
— or a bottomless pit of student loan debt? If you live in the
U.S., that is a $1.7 trillion dollar question.
Student loan debt impacts all financial aspects of a consumer;
and the burden is amplified for first generation college students
and people of color, who don’t typically have access to
generational wealth. With wage disparities induced by systemic
bias, such gaps continue to grow even after employment.
In this episode of One Vision, Theo and Bradley chat with Tobin
Van Ostern, founder of Savi, a public benefit corporation focused
on tackling the student loan challenge faced by America's 46
million student loan borrowers. While policy reforms are long
overdue, we believe that private sector innovation can still play
a crucial role to provide much needed immediate relief.
